History & Origin
Aubrey is the Norman French form of the Old High German Alberich, composed of alb (elf) and ric (power, ruler). The mythological fairy king Alberich appears in the Nibelungenlied; Oberon in Shakespeare.
Historically a male name in England, Aubrey crossed to girls in the late 20th century in the United States and is now used almost exclusively as a girls' name, consistently in the top 100.

Frequently Asked
What does the name Aubrey mean?
Aubrey comes from the Old High German Alberich, meaning 'elf ruler,' from alb (elf) and ric (power, ruler).
How do you pronounce Aubrey?
It is said AW-bree /ΛΙΛ.bri/ β two syllables, stress on the first.
Is Aubrey a boy or girl name?
Aubrey was historically a male name but is now used predominantly as a girl's name in the United States.
How popular is Aubrey?
Aubrey has been a consistent U.S. top-100 girls' name since the 2000s.
